Nolan Williams is a neuropsychiatrist and the Director of the Stanford Brain Stimulation Lab. His published research focuses on neuromodulation interventions, including transcranial magnetic stimulation, deep brain stimulation, and Stanford Neuromodulation Therapy (SAINT) for disorders such as treatment-resistant depression and obsessive-compulsive disorder. Additionally, he studies the neural correlates and therapeutic outcomes of magnesium-ibogaine treatments for post-traumatic stress disorder and traumatic brain injury.

In a study of veterans undergoing ibogaine treatment, participants exhibited a sustained reduction in alcohol consumption that approached zero despite not seeking treatment for alcohol use.
"So, our data, we we also collected alcohol use. Um, and what we found was, and we're going to publish this soon, that uh people's alcohol use really precipitously dropped almost close to to zero. And so just almost everybody just really dramatic improvements in alcohol um and uh and maintained it." (said at 0:40:39)
While prospective observational data on Special Operations Forces Veterans receiving combined ibogaine and 5-MeO-DMT treatment showed a statistically significant reduction in alcohol misuse scores through 6 months post-treatment, the claim overstates the magnitude of effect and proportion of participants who benefited. Rather than alcohol use dropping 'almost close to zero' for 'almost everybody', only 24% of veterans with baseline risky drinking achieved total abstinence at 1 month (16% at 6 months), and 53% remained risky drinkers at 6 months. Additionally, these open-label observational findings lack a control group.

Survivors of the October 7th festival attack in Israel who were under the influence of MDMA exhibited a statistically significantly lower incidence of PTSD onset compared to those who were not.
"There's an analysis of the, you know, events that happened in Israel with the with the rave, right? And in that situation, there was a certain percentage of those people that were actually on MDMA. I don't know if you know about that. ... They actually saw a statistically significantly lower PTSD onset in individuals that were on MDMA compared to people that weren't for that experience" (said at 0:54:15)
Studies examining survivors of the October 7, 2023 Nova festival attack who were under the influence of psychoactive substances (including MDMA/empathogens and classic psychedelics) have explored peritraumatic experiences and psychological outcomes. Preliminary mixed-methods and observational survey data suggest that survivors frequently reported subjective benefits in acute emotional coping and functionality during the attack, alongside complex post-event integration. However, claiming a definitive or established protective effect against PTSD onset overstates the evidence, which consists of retrospective, uncontrolled observational and qualitative data subject to substantial recall bias, self-selection, and confounding.
In the 1700s, many European physicians rejected citrus fruit as a treatment for scurvy, and members of the British Royal Society argued that limes and lemons might make scurvy worse.
"Many of them thought these were-- you know, there weren't that many limes and lemons in Europe at the time, right? This this was considered a South American or an African exotic plant. And so most of the physicians of the day actually rejected uh citrus fruit as a treatment for scurvy. And so as you know the story of anti-fruiters, right? There were lots of people in the British uh Royal Society that said that the that the limes and lemons may actually be making scurvy worse." (said at 1:03:40)
Historical medical literature confirms that in the 18th century, academic physicians and institutions like the British Royal Society largely ignored, dismissed, or delayed adoption of James Lind's 1747 trial demonstrating the efficacy of citrus fruit. Key figures, such as Royal Society president Sir John Pringle, heavily promoted competing theoretical treatments (including malt wort, elixir of vitriol, and purgatives) based on prevailing theories of putrefaction and humoral imbalance. However, claiming that European physicians viewed citrus as an exotic South American/African plant (citrus had been cultivated in Mediterranean Europe for centuries) or that Royal Society members formally argued citrus made scurvy worse overstates and embellishes the nature of 18th-century medical resistance, which was characterized by adherence to alternative theoretical frameworks rather than a claim that citrus actively aggravated the disease.
